Are there some actions that the lender can take unilaterally first and then tell SBA after the fact?

Yes, the following unilateral actions may be taken unilaterally but the lender must also notify SBA so SBA may update its accounting records:

  • Loan cancellations.
  • Decrease in loan amount.
  • Changes of maturity.
  • Changes of business name and address.
  • Extensions of disbursement periods.
  • Notice of prepayment.
